MetaMask(メタマスク)にカスタムトークンを追加する簡単ステップ
ブロックチェーン技術の進展に伴い、デジタル資産の多様性が急速に拡大しています。特に、イーサリアム(Ethereum)ネットワーク上では、さまざまな企業やプロジェクトが独自のトークンを発行しており、これらは従来の通貨とは異なり、特定のサービスやプラットフォーム内での利用を目的としています。このような「カスタムトークン」を効果的に管理・利用するためには、信頼性の高いウォレットツールが必要不可欠です。その中でも、最も広く使用されているのがMetaMask(メタマスク)です。
本記事では、MetaMaskを使ってカスタムトークンを追加するための詳細な手順を、初心者から中級者まで理解しやすいように丁寧に解説します。また、セキュリティ上の注意点や、よくあるトラブルシューティングも併記することで、安心かつスムーズな操作を実現できるよう努めています。
1. MetaMaskとは?
MetaMaskは、ブロックチェーン上で動作するデジタルウォレットであり、主にイーサリアムネットワークに対応しています。ブラウザ拡張機能として提供されており、Chrome、Firefox、Edgeなどの主流ブラウザにインストール可能です。ユーザーは自身の鍵ペア(プライベートキーと公開キー)をローカルに保存し、インターネットを通じて安全に取引を行うことができます。
特徴としては、以下のような点が挙げられます:
- 非中央集権型設計により、第三者による資金の制御が不可能
- 複数のネットワーク(イーサリアムメインネット、ROPSTENテストネットなど)に対応
- スマートコントラクトとのインタラクションが容易
- ユーザーインターフェースが直感的で、初心者にも親しみやすい
これらの利点から、多くの分散型アプリケーション(dApps)やトークンプロジェクトがMetaMaskを標準的なウォレットとして採用しています。
2. カスタムトークンとは何か?
カスタムトークンとは、イーサリアムネットワーク上に独自に発行されたトークンのことを指します。これは、ERC-20、ERC-721、ERC-1155などの規格に基づいて作成され、それぞれ異なる性質を持っています。
- ERC-20トークン:同額の交換可能なトークン。例:USDT、UNI、SHIB
- ERC-721トークン:唯一無二の非代替性トークン(NFT)。例:CryptoPunks、Bored Ape Yacht Club
- ERC-1155トークン:代替性と非代替性の両方を兼ね備えた高効率なトークン仕様
これらのトークンは、プロジェクトの報酬制度、ガバナンス参加、アクセス権限付与、ゲーム内のアイテムなど、幅広い用途に活用されています。しかし、MetaMaskの初期設定では、すべてのカスタムトークンが自動的に表示されるわけではありません。そのため、個別に追加する必要があります。
3. カスタムトークンをMetaMaskに追加する手順
ここからは、具体的な手順を段階的に紹介します。以下の手順は、MetaMaskの最新版(2024年以降のバージョン)を前提としています。
ステップ1:MetaMaskを起動してウォレットにアクセス
まず、ブラウザにインストール済みのMetaMask拡張機能を開きます。右上隅にある「ウォレット」アイコンをクリックし、パスワードまたは生体認証(顔認証・指紋認証)でロック解除を行います。
ステップ2:ネットワークの確認
トークンを追加する前に、正しいネットワークを選択しているか確認してください。カスタムトークンは特定のネットワーク上に存在するため、誤ったネットワークを選択するとトークンが表示されません。
MetaMaskのトップバーにあるネットワーク名(例:イーサリアムメインネット)をクリックし、必要であれば「イーサリアムメインネット」または「Polygon」、「BNBチェーン」など、対象のネットワークに切り替えます。
ステップ3:カスタムトークンの追加画面を開く
MetaMaskのメイン画面で、右下の「+」ボタン(または「追加トークン」のリンク)をクリックします。これにより、「カスタムトークンを追加」のページが開きます。
ステップ4:トークンの情報を入力する
以下の3つの情報が必要です:
- トークンアドレス:トークンのコントラクトアドレス。これは、公式ウェブサイトやトークンのドキュメント、またはEtherscanなどのブロックチェーンエクスプローラーで確認できます。
- トークンシンボル:トークンの略称。例:SUSHI、CAKE、MATIC
- 小数点以下の桁数:トークンの精度。通常は18桁ですが、場合によっては6桁や8桁の場合もあります。
これらの情報を正確に入力することが重要です。誤って間違ったアドレスや桁数を入力すると、トークンが正しく表示されず、資金損失のリスクがあります。
ステップ5:追加ボタンをクリックして登録
すべての情報を入力後、「追加」ボタンをクリックします。数秒後に、新しく追加したトークンがウォレットの資産リストに表示されます。
追加成功後、以下の内容を確認しましょう:
- トークンのシンボルと名前が正しく表示されているか
- 保有数量が正しいか(リアルタイムで更新される)
- ネットワークが一致しているか
4. セキュリティに関する重要な注意点
カスタムトークンの追加は便利ですが、同時に重大なリスクも伴います。以下に、特に注意すべき点をまとめます。
4.1 検証済みのアドレスのみを使用する
偽のトークンや悪意のあるスクリプトを含む「スキャムトークン」が多数存在します。必ず、公式サイトや信頼できるプラットフォーム(例:CoinMarketCap、CoinGecko、Etherscan)からアドレスを取得してください。自ら検索して見つけたアドレスは、極めて危険です。
4.2 ブロックチェーンエクスプローラーでの確認
トークンアドレスをEtherscan(https://etherscan.io)やPolygonscan(https://polygonscan.com)などで検索し、以下の点を確認しましょう:
- コントラクトが正しくデプロイされているか
- 所有者が変更可能かどうか(「Ownable」など)
- トランザクション履歴が健全か
特に「管理者が自由にトークンを増減できる」ような仕組みがある場合は、投資リスクが非常に高くなります。
4.3 認証なしのトークン追加を避ける
MetaMaskでは、一部のトークンが自動的に「推奨」として表示されることもありますが、それはあくまでシステムの推薦であり、安全性を保証するものではありません。常に自分で調査を行い、自己責任で判断することを心がけましょう。
5. よくあるトラブルと解決策
カスタムトークンを追加する際によく遭遇する問題とその対処法をご紹介します。
5.1 トークンが表示されない
原因として、ネットワークの不一致、アドレスの誤入力、またはトークンのコントラクトが無効である可能性があります。以下のチェックリストを実施してください:
- 現在のネットワークがトークンの発行ネットワークと一致しているか
- アドレスのスペルミスがないか(大文字・小文字の区別あり)
- Etherscanなどでコントラクトが正常に動作しているか確認
5.2 トークンの保有量が0と表示される
これは、ウォレットのアドレスに該当するトークンが実際に送金されていないことを意味します。トークンを受け取っていない場合、保有量は0になります。送金元に連絡して再送信を依頼するか、送金履歴を確認してください。
5.3 「Invalid Contract Address」エラー
このエラーは、入力したアドレスが無効または存在しないことを示します。再度公式資料を参照し、正確なアドレスを入力してください。また、トークンが削除された場合や、ネットワーク移行後のアドレス変更がある場合も同様のエラーが発生します。
6. 高度な使い方:トークンの管理と通知
カスタムトークンを追加したら、さらに効率的に管理するために以下の機能を活用できます。
6.1 トークンの並び替えと分類
MetaMaskでは、追加したトークンを自由に並べ替えたり、グループ分けしたりすることができます。例えば、「ガバナンストークン」「ゲームアイテム」「投資用トークン」といったカテゴリーに分けておくことで、視認性が向上します。
6.2 データ同期の確認
MetaMaskは、ウォレットの状態をクラウドではなくローカルに保存します。そのため、他のデバイスで同じウォレットを使いたい場合は、バックアップ(シークレットフレーズ)をしっかり保管しておく必要があります。
6.3 通知機能の活用
一部のトークンは、特定のイベント(例:分配、投票開始)に対して通知を受信できます。MetaMaskの設定から「通知」を有効化し、必要なタイミングで行動を起こすことが可能です。
7. 結論
MetaMaskにカスタムトークンを追加することは、ブロックチェーン世界へのアクセスを拡大する重要な一歩です。正しい手順に従い、信頼できる情報源からアドレスを入手することで、安全かつ確実にトークンを管理できます。一方で、自己責任の精神を持って、常にリスクを意識し、不審なリンクや未確認のトークンには手を出さない姿勢が求められます。
本ガイドを通じて、カスタムトークンの追加方法を正確に理解し、安心してデジタル資産を活用できるようになることを願っています。ブロックチェーン技術は今後も進化を続けますが、基本的な操作スキルを身につけることは、長期間にわたる信頼できる資産運用の基盤となります。
最終的に、知識と注意深さを持つユーザーこそが、まさに「自分自身の財務を守る最強の盾」なのです。


